CHHATARPUR
Assembly seat no. 46 in Delhi · Vidhan Sabha seat contested 5 times since 2008.
Every election in this seat
| Year | Winner | Runner-up | Margin | Margin % | Candidates | Turnout |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| BJPKARTAR SINGH TANWAR | AAAPBRAHM SINGH TANWAR | 6,239 | 3.80% | 11 | 63.0% |
| 2020 | AAAPKARTAR SINGH TANWAR | BJPBRAHM SINGH TANWAR | 3,720 | 2.63% | 12 | 64.6% |
| 2015 | AAAPKARTAR SINGH TANWAR | BJPBRAHM SINGH TANWAR | 22,240 | 17.85% | 8 | 67.3% |
| 2013 | BJPBRAHM SINGH TANWAR | INCBALRAM TANWAR | 16,124 | 14.54% | 8 | 66.1% |
| 2008 | INCBALRAM TANWAR | BJPBRAHM SINGH TANWAR | 5,031 | 5.78% | 11 | 56.0% |

Who won the CHHATARPUR assembly constituency in 2025?
KARTAR SINGH TANWAR (BJP) won CHHATARPUR in 2025, by a margin of 6,239 votes.
Which party has won CHHATARPUR the most times?
BJP, with 2 of the 5 wins recorded since 2008.
How many times has CHHATARPUR gone to the polls?
5 times, from 2008 to 2025.
Who has won CHHATARPUR the most times?
KARTAR SINGH TANWAR, with 3 wins between 2015 and 2025.
